
England have announced their playing XI for the first Test against India at Headingley, starting on Friday, June 20. The all-rounder Chris Woakes returns to red-ball cricket for the first time since December, while Durham seamer Brydon Carse is set to play his first Test on home soil. Carse has previously featured in five Tests for the Three Lions, all away from home, in Pakistan and New Zealand. Ben Stokes will be leading a formidable line-up.
England playing XI for the first Test against India:
Zak Crawley, Ben Duckett, Ollie Pope, Joe Root, Harry Brook, Ben Stokes (C), Jamie Smith (WK), Chris Woakes, Brydon Carse, Josh Tongue, Shoaib Bashir
